Mold Inspection Before Odor Treatment
A musty smell in a home near Los Indios or South Padre Island often signals hidden mold growth behind walls or under flooring. Scheduling a mold inspection before odor treatment ensures deodorization targets the actual source rather than masking it.
Water Damage Restoration Paired With Odor Removal
Homes in San Benito and Harlingen that experience water intrusion often carry odors long after the visible water is gone. Expert water damage restoration removes damaged materials and restores surfaces so odors have nowhere left to anchor in the home.
Leak Detection to Stop Recurring Odors
Slow, hidden leaks inside walls are a common odor source in Brownsville homes, especially in properties with aging plumbing. Identifying the leak early prevents the cycle of moisture buildup and smell from repeating season after season.
Flood Damage Cleanup After Storm Events
Storm flooding in communities near Los Fresnos and Rio Hondo leaves behind sediment and organic material that produce powerful odors. Quality flood damage cleanup removes contaminated debris fully so Odor Removal treatments deliver lasting results rather than temporary relief.

How Brownsville's Climate Shapes Odor Removal Needs Through Every Season
Odor Removal in Brownsville, TX is a year-round concern because the local climate creates moisture and odor conditions in every season.
Spring Odor Removal in Brownsville, TX After Rain Season Begins
Spring brings increased rainfall to Brownsville, TX, and homes throughout Olmito and Port Isabel often see water seep into crawl spaces and around foundations. That trapped moisture creates the warm, damp conditions where odors develop quickly. Odor Removal at the start of spring prevents smells from setting in before summer heat intensifies them.
Summer Odor Removal in Brownsville, TX During Peak Humidity
Summer in Brownsville, TX brings some of the highest humidity levels of the year, and homes in Harlingen and San Benito feel the impact through persistent musty smells that intensify indoors. Heat accelerates bacterial growth in damp materials, making odors harder to eliminate without professional equipment. Pairing Odor Removal with professional water extraction during summer gives homeowners the best chance at lasting results.
Fall Odor Removal in Brownsville, TX as Conditions Shift
Fall in Brownsville, TX brings a gradual easing of heat, but moisture levels remain elevated well into the season. Homes near South Padre Island and Los Indios that experienced summer flooding may still carry embedded odors in flooring and wall cavities. Fall is the right time to complete Odor Removal before homes are closed up for cooler months, which can concentrate smells indoors.
Winter Odor Removal in Brownsville, TX When Homes Stay Closed
Winters in Brownsville, TX are mild compared to most of the country, but homes still spend more time sealed against cooler air, allowing odors to concentrate. Properties in Rio Hondo and Los Fresnos that had any water intrusion earlier in the year may notice smells becoming more noticeable once windows stay shut. Odor Removal in winter addresses those lingering sources so indoor air quality stays comfortable through the season.
